Total Time: 3 hrs 5 minsCuisine: CaribbeanCalories: 34 per serving1. Divide the Whole Chicken (4 pound) into cube-sized pieces. Wash and season the chicken. If you’re lucky enough to have drumsticks and thighs there’s no need to cut them into pieces.
2. Put pieces of chicken in a large bowl and squeeze the Lime (1) over it. Add a couple of cups of water to wash, then drain. Add Worcestershire Sauce (1 teaspoon), Ketchup (1 tablespoon), Salt (3/4 teaspoon), and Ground Black Pepper (1/4 teaspoon).
3. Add Onion (1), Tomato (1), Garlic (2 clove), Fresh Ginger (1 teaspoon), Scallion (2 stalk), Fresh Cilantro (3 tablespoon), Scotch Bonnet Pepper (1/4 piece), and leaves from the Fresh Thyme (2 sprig). Mix well and marinate for 2 hours in the fridge, or overnight if possible.
4. In a heavy, high-sided pan, heat Vegetable Oil (2 tablespoon) over medium-high heat. Add Brown Sugar (1 tablespoon) and move it around until it starts to liquify. You’re looking for small bubbles, which will then become a bit frothy, then from light to golden/dark brown.
